Product Details

These crown dead centres feature a spring loaded centre point to ensure super-fast set up and dismounting of the turning blank. The spring tension can be adjusted to suit the density of the wood, simply by rotating a grubscrew. Surrounding the centre point is a series of 20 razor sharp, precision machined teeth that will not split the wood. They are extremely safe to use, as you can reduce the pressure from the tailstock which prevents the work from revolving in the event of a turning tool dig-in and you can stop the work for inspection without having to switch off the lathe. When used in conjunction with the crown revolving centre which has the same geometry, you can reverse your work, knowing that it will reposition in perfect alignment.

CNC machined from a hardened tool steel, the dead centre is perfectly balanced to ensure concentricity, resulting in super fine, chatter-free finishes to the turning. The crown drive centre can be used with equal confidence on both soft and hardwoods as well as synthetic materials when pen making. These are premium, heavy duty, dead centres that are much safer, faster and easier to use than conventional centres. ©
